Where to Stay in Quebec City for Christmas 

Quebec City at Christmas is magical. The German Christmas Market is held at several locations throughout Old Québec, so the best place to stay in Quebec at Christmas is within Old Québec. 

In addition to the Christmas Markets, there are many other historic sites and attractions to see in the area as well, from the Citadelle of Québec to the Château Frontenac and the cobblestone streets of the Petit Champlain district. 

The recommendations below are all located within Old Québec, unless otherwise mentioned, and are within easy walking distance to the Christmas Markets

1. Fairmont Le Château Frontenac

Address: 1 Rue des Carrières

For a luxurious, almost fairytale-like experience, Château Frontenac is THE place to stay in Quebec City.

Located in the heart of Old Québec, this iconic hotel is perched atop Cap Diamant, offering panoramic views of the St. Lawrence River and Old Québec’s Lower Town.

And with market stalls and decorations right outside the front doors, Château Frontenac is one of the best hotels near the Quebec City Christmas Market.

Inside, the hotel offers comfortable and elegant rooms with stunning views, as well as plenty of amenities including a heated indoor pool and fitness centre, multiple restaurants, and a full-service spa.

Families will love the shallow kid’s pool and kids’ menu at the onsite restaurant, as well as children’s activities and babysitting services so parents can enjoy a night out.

4. Monsieur Jean Hôtel Particular

Address: 2 Rue Pierre-Olivier-Chauveau

Monsieur Jean is a beautiful hotel in a great location, only steps from the Christmas Market. It’s also another of the hotels near the Quebec City Christmas Market that offers a special rate for those visiting during this festive time.

The package rate includes a small Christmas treat, 2 mugs of mulled wine and stollen or gingerbread, which can be redeemed when visiting the German Christmas Market.

Each of the 49 rooms are unique, but they all feature king-size beds and heated floors – which is a fantastic treat when staying in Quebec in the winter months!

Some rooms also have private outdoor terraces, although you might not fully appreciate them when visiting in December. 

Rooms include a kitchenette with a microwave and fridge, as well as an oven and cookware, which is convenient when travelling with kids.

For those that don’t want to cook, there’s also a restaurant on-site, or plenty of local restaurants to choose from nearby.

5. Hôtel du Vieux-Québec 

Address: 1190 Rue Saint-Jean

As its name suggests, Hôtel du Vieux-Québec is located in the heart of Quebec City’s old town.

A 2-minute walk from the Christmas Markets and less than 5 minutes to the train station, this boutique hotel is perfect for exploring the city.

Set in a 200-year-old building, the hotel features 45 rooms with exposed stone walls and modern amenities such as free Wi-Fi and flat-screen TVs. Upgraded rooms also have rainfall showers, espresso machines and whirlpool tubs.  

The cozy lobby area is complete with a fireplace, library and piano, and there’s a lounge with board games, hot chocolate and popcorn available for guests. In the morning, you can have breakfast delivered to your room or grab something from the in-house café.  

The hotel also features a rooftop garden with honeybees, plus solar power initiatives that help reduce their environmental impact – making this an eco-friendly option for your stay in Quebec City.
